Generic Zoloft is a sertraline medication that belongs to the SSRI class of antidepressants. It is the non‑brand version of Zoloft and requires a prescription in the UK and US.
Sertraline (the chemical name) is the active ingredient in both brand‑name Zoloft and its generic equivalents. Because the molecule is off‑patent, manufacturers can produce it without paying royalties, driving the price down. In the UK, the National Health Service (NHS) purchases generic sertraline at bulk rates, often under £5 for a month’s supply. Private online retailers can match or undercut those prices, especially when they source from large‑scale European factories.
In the United Kingdom, the Medicines and Healthcare products Regulatory Agency (MHRA) oversees all medicinal products sold to consumers. A legitimate online pharmacy must display an MHRA licence number and be listed on the UK Government’s online medicines register. The Food and Drug Administration (FDA) performs a similar role in the United States; many UK sites also display FDA compliance for credibility.

No. Both the MHRA and the FDA require a valid prescription for sertraline. Websites that claim otherwise are breaking the law and may be selling counterfeit medication.
In September2025, reputable UK online pharmacies list the price between £6 and £12, depending on shipping speed and whether a tele‑consultation fee is bundled.
It proves the pharmacy is registered with the UK regulator, meets safety standards, and is authorized to dispense prescription medicines to the public.
Transparent sites list all costs upfront - medication price, shipping, and any consultation fee. Beware of sites that add “processing” or “handling” charges only at checkout.
Contact the pharmacy’s customer service within 24hours. Reputable pharmacies will arrange a free return and replacement, and they must report the incident to the MHRA.
